ABSTRACT:
A tool10which is made by a method which efficiently allows internal passageways, such as passageway50, which are at least partially circumscribed by thermally conductive material103, to be formed in the tool10, thereby allowing for enhanced cooling characteristics and allowing decreased cycle time and a reduced likelihood of damage to the formed object.
